plc،پي ال سي،برنامه نويسي پي ال سي hmi plc،پي ال سي،برنامه نويسي پي ال سي hmi

صتعت

PLC ها چيست و چرا در دنياي اتوماسيون بسيار مهم هستند؟

اگر با اتوماسيون صنعتي آشنا هستيد ، ممكن است نام PLC ها را شنيده باشيد. بنابراين ، PLC ها چيست و چرا در دنياي اتوماسيون بسيار مهم هستند؟

PLC مخفف Programmable Logic Controller است. آنها رايانه هاي صنعتي هستند كه براي كنترل فرايندهاي الكترومكانيكي مختلف براي استفاده در توليد ، كارخانه ها يا ساير محيط هاي اتوماسيون استفاده مي شوند.

PLC ها از نظر اندازه و عوامل شكل متفاوت هستند. برخي از آنها به اندازه كافي كوچك هستند تا در جيب شما قرار بگيرند ، در حالي كه برخي ديگر به اندازه كافي بزرگ هستند و براي نصب به قفسه هاي سنگين خود نياز دارند. برخي از PLC ها را مي توان با سطوح پشتي و ماژول هاي عملكردي متناسب با انواع مختلف hmi دلتا برنامه هاي صنعتي سفارشي كرد.

PLC ها به طور گسترده اي در صنايع مختلف مورد استفاده قرار مي گيرند زيرا سريع ، راحت كار مي كنند و برنامه ريزي آنها آسان تلقي مي شود. PLC ها را مي توان به روش هاي مختلفي برنامه ريزي كرد ، از منطق نردبان ، كه بر اساس رله هاي الكترومكانيكي است ، تا زبان هاي برنامه نويسي ويژه BASIC و C ، و چند مورد ديگر.

امروزه اكثر PLC ها از يكي از 5 زبان برنامه نويسي زير استفاده مي كنند: نمودار نردبان ، متن ساختار يافته ، نمودار بلوك عملكرد ، ليست دستورالعمل ها ، يا نمودارهاي توابع متوالي.

سيستم هاي SCADA و HMI كاربران را قادر مي سازد تا داده ها را از طبقه توليد مشاهده كرده و رابط كاربري را براي ارائه ورودي كنترل به كاربران ارائه دهند - و PLC ها يك عنصر سخت افزاري ضروري در اين سيستم ها هستند.

PLC به عنوان رابط فيزيكي بين دستگاه هاي موجود در كارخانه يا طبقه توليد و يك سيستم SCADA يا HMI عمل مي كند. PLC ها فرآيندهاي خودكار مانند خطوط مونتاژ ، عملكرد دستگاه يا دستگاه هاي روباتيك را كنترل ، نظارت و كنترل مي كنند.

عملكردهاي PLC به سه دسته اصلي تقسيم مي شوند: ورودي ، خروجي و CPU. PLC ها با نظارت بر ورودي هايي كه ماشينها و دستگاهها به آنها متصل هستند ، اطلاعات را از كف كارخانه مي گيرند. سپس داده هاي ورودي توسط CPU پردازش مي شوند كه منطق را بر اساس داده ها بر اساس وضعيت ورودي اعمال مي كند. سپس CPU منطق برنامه ايجاد شده توسط كاربر را اجرا مي كند و داده ها يا دستورات را به ماشين ها و دستگاه هايي كه به آن متصل است ، خروجي مي دهد.

دو نوع اصلي ورودي وجود دارد: ورودي داده ها از دستگاه ها و ماشين ها و ورودي هاي داده كه به كمك انسان انجام مي شود. داده هاي ورودي از حسگرها و ماشين ها به PLC ارسال مي شود. ورودي ها مي توانند شامل موارد روشن/خاموش براي مواردي مانند كليدهاي مكانيكي ، دكمه ها و رمزگذارها باشند. حالتهاي بالا/پايين براي مواردي مانند دما ، سنسورهاي فشار و آشكارسازهاي سطح مايع ، يا حالتهاي باز/بسته براي مواردي مانند پمپها و مقادير.

ورودي هاي تسهيل شده توسط انسان hmi شامل فشار دادن دكمه ها ، سوئيچ ها ، حسگرهاي دستگاه هايي مانند صفحه كليد ، صفحه لمسي ، كنترل از راه دور يا كارت خوان است. خروجي ها اقدامات فيزيكي يا نتايج بصري هستند كه بر اساس منطق PLC در پاسخ به آن ورودي ها است. خروجي هاي فيزيكي شامل راه اندازي موتورها ، روشن كردن چراغ ، تخليه سوپاپ ، گرم كردن يا خاموش كردن پمپ است. خروجي هاي بصري به دستگاه هايي مانند چاپگرها ، پروژكتورها ، GPS ها يا مانيتورها ارسال مي شوند.

PLC ها به صورت چرخه اي عمل مي كنند. ابتدا ، PLC وضعيت همه دستگاه هاي ورودي كه به آن متصل هستند را تشخيص مي دهد. PLC منطق ايجاد شده توسط كاربر را اعمال مي كند و سپس آن را بر اساس حالات ورودي اجرا مي كند. PLC سپس دستورات را به هر دستگاه خروجي متصل به PLC يا روشن يا خاموش مي كند. پس از اتمام تمام اين مراحل ، PLC با برقراري ارتباط با پايانه هاي تشخيص و برنامه نويسي داخلي ، ايمني را بررسي مي كند تا مطمئن شود همه چيز در شرايط عادي كار است. PLC هر زمان كه فرآيند به پايان رسيد چرخه را از سر مي گيرد.

با طيف گسترده اي از درايورهاي دستگاه Ignition موجود ، مي توانيد Ignition را تقريباً با هر PLC قديمي يا قديمي متصل كنيد. پس از نصب درايور دستگاه ، داده ها را مي توان مشاهده يا به PLC ارسال كرد. با استفاده از داده هاي PLC كه اكنون در سيستم برچسب Ignition موجود است ، مي توانيد كارهاي بيشتري با ماژول هاي اصلي قوي Ignition انجام دهيد.

ايجاد يك سيستم جامع SCADA و MES ، سيستم HMI ، راه حل هشدار دهنده و گزارش دهي ، يا يك راه حل در سطح سازماني كه به شما امكان مي دهد داده ها را در PLC در هر سطح از سازمان مشاهده و كنترل كنيد.

به طور سنتي ، PLC ها با استفاده از روش پاسخ به نظرسنجي ارتباط برقرار مي كنند. به طور معمول ، در محيط هاي محلي كارخانه و توليد ، اين نوع روش ارتباطي كاملاً مناسب است ، زيرا فاصله هاي ارتباطي كوتاه و عمدتاً سخت است. با پاسخ به نظرسنجي ، PLC ها به طور مداوم با يكديگر در ارتباط هستند تا تغييرات داده را بررسي كنند.

با محبوبيت بيشتر اينترنت صنعتي اشياء (IIoT) ، نياز به داده هاي مكان هاي دورتر افزايش مي يابد. اين به PLC ها و دستگاه هاي محاسباتي بيشتري در لبه شبكه ترجمه مي شود. ارتباط با دستگاه هاي لبه شامل مسافت هاي طولاني است كه در آن شبكه هاي سلولي بيشتر مورد استفاده قرار مي گيرند. با توجه به فراواني بالاي ارتباطات نظرسنجي ، شبكه تلفن همراه هزينه فوق العاده اي را متحمل مي شود.

براي حل اين مشكل ، راه حل هايي مانند MQTT از پروتكل انتشار و اشتراك براي ساده سازي ارتباطات از لبه شبكه استفاده مي كنند. در حالي كه PLC هاي مدرن از پروتكل هاي ارتباطي مدرن استفاده مي كنند ، PLC هاي قديمي كه هنوز در حاشيه شبكه هستند به سخت افزار اضافي نياز دارند تا سرعت آنها را افزايش دهند. اد

دروازه هاي ge مانند Ignition Edge IIoT به همراه يك كارگزار MQTT ، داده ها را از PLC هاي قديمي با استفاده از پاسخ به نظرسنجي خارج كرده و سپس داده ها را با استفاده از يك پروتكل انتشار-اشتراك ارسال مي كند.

اين معماري IIoT به سازمان هاي صنعتي اجازه مي دهد تا راه حل هاي IIoT را در بالاي سيستم هاي brownfield بسازند. اين باعث افزايش پهناي باند مي شود و داده هاي PLC را از شبكه هاي حاشيه اي به طور گسترده در سراسر سازمان در دسترس قرار مي دهد.

صنعت همچنان شاهد ورود محصولات جديد از جمله دستگاه هايي مانند كنترل كننده هاي اتوماسيون قابل برنامه ريزي (PACs) است كه عملكرد PLC ها را با عملكرد رايانه هاي سطح بالاتر تا سخت افزارهاي hmi صنعتي تعبيه مي كند.

حتي با وجود اين محصولات جديد ، PLC ها به دليل سادگي ، مقرون به صرفه بودن و مفيد بودن همچنان محبوب هستند. و نرم افزاري مانند Ignition به سازمانها اين امكان را مي دهد كه تا ساليان سال آينده سودمندي خود را به حداكثر برسانند.


برچسب:
امتیاز دهید:
رتبه از پنج: <~PostRate~>
بازدید: <~PostViwe~>

+ نوشته شده: 1400/5/16 ساعت: ۱۸ توسط:autowork :